Día del Niño at Be My Neighbor Day
Saturday, April 25
9:00am - 2:00pm
Families with young children are invited for a celebration of language and literacy! Activities include concerts, storytimes in English and Spanish, games, art, and more! Make sure to see Daniel Tiger. Free books and giveaways for every child!
Read, write, talk, sing, and play in Daniel Tiger's Neighborhood! At this event, you can play and learn in the playground, read and sing in storytimes, dance your wiggles out at concerts from 123 Andrés, get a temporary tattoo, and write thank you letters to first responders in our post office.
Know Before You Go:
- Sensory Hour is from 9-10 a.m.
- Sing and dance with the Grammy Award-winning duo 123 Andrés at 10:30 a.m. and 12:30 p.m.
- It's a beautiful day to meet Daniel Tiger!
- Bilingual Storytimes with Flo and Laura every hour.
- Join Daniel Tiger in giving to our neighbors! Bring new or clean, opened diapers to donate to Indiana Diaper Bank.

West Perry Branch
Opened in 2021, this branch encompasses 24,000-square-feet and fills a service gap in the growing Perry Township community. Patrons will find a varied collection of materials at the branch, including materials in Spanish and children’s Burmese language materials to support the diverse community of immigrants who live on Indy’s south side.
Amenities include a community meeting room that can hold 203 guests, a fireplace, a marketplace, computer stations, a children's and teen zone, and an inviting outdoor patio space.
